belling-farmhouse-60df-dual-fuel-range-cooker-black-60cm-2600-small.jpgRange dual fuel cookers combine gas cooktops and an electric oven. These models are more expensive than those that are all-electric or all-gas, but they offer a combination of precision and versatility.

Cosmo's models are available in widths of 30, 36, and 48 inches with one or more ovens. The stovetop has five burners, as well as an enormous ring that can accommodate woks.

Electric Oven

A gas cooktop and an electric oven make up an enthalpy dual fuel range which combines the advantages of each. Home cooks and chefs who are devoted look for these multi-functional models because they offer power and accuracy. Gas stovetops provide rapid heating and plenty of temperature control, while the electric oven elements rotate in patterns that optimize heat distribution.

Gas cooktops can assist you to learn new cooking techniques. For instance, you can sear the perfect steak or flambe coq au vin. Electric ovens provide a dry, even heat that makes it much easier to bake or roast a cake. This site offers a vast variety of gas-powered ovens.

These models like other appliances require two sources of power: a 120-volt outlet and natural propane or a liquid gas line. Consult your owner's guide to find out the specific requirements for your model. Typically, an electrician will be required to alter the voltage of your outlet to match the requirements of your dual fuel range.

Gas ovens are well-known for their quick response time and hands-on cooking. electric ovens provide more uniform heating across the entire surface of the oven. This makes them more suitable for baked goods and casseroles that require uniform temperatures and consistent browning. For meats and other foods that need to hold moisture, a gas oven with more BTU could be the best option.

Dual duel fuel range stoves are very popular due to their versatility. However, they are more expensive than stoves that rely on gas or electricity. This could be a deterrent for those with a tight budget. In addition, dual fuel ranges need both a gas and electrical hookup to operate which is a substantial expense upfront. In certain instances, an electrician may be required to install a new gas line or alter the voltage of your outlet.
